Key Points: Soil Distribution of India

  • Alluvial soil is found in the Ganga–Brahmaputra plains and coastal plains; it is very fertile.
  • Black soil occurs mainly in the Deccan Plateau and is formed from lava rocks.
  • Red soil is formed by weathering of crystalline rocks and is found in southern and eastern India.
  • Laterite soil develops in high rainfall areas due to leaching, especially along the Western & Eastern coasts.
  • Alluvial soil is river-deposited, while black, red and laterite soils depend on rock type and climate.
